Capacity Planning in Cloud Computing: A Site Reliability Engineering Approach to Optimizing Resource Allocation
Abstract
Capacity planning is crucial for optimizing resource allocation in cloud computing environments, ensuring that resources are efficiently utilized to meet demand while minimizing costs. Site Reliability Engineering (SRE) offers a systematic approach to capacity planning by integrating reliability, scalability, and operational efficiency into the management of cloud resources. This paper examines how SRE principles and practices can be applied to enhance capacity planning in cloud computing, focusing on optimizing resource allocation and maintaining system performance. The study explores the definition and significance of capacity planning within the context of cloud computing, highlighting its role in balancing supply and demand. By leveraging SRE methodologies, organizations can implement robust capacity planning strategies that align with business objectives and operational requirements. Key SRE practices, such as monitoring, forecasting, and automated scaling, are examined for their effectiveness in predicting and addressing capacity needs. The paper delves into how SRE approaches enhance capacity planning by utilizing metrics and data-driven insights to inform resource allocation decisions. It discusses the importance of real-time monitoring and predictive analytics in identifying potential bottlenecks and adjusting resources proactively. Additionally, the integration of automation tools is highlighted as a means to streamline capacity adjustments and improve responsiveness to changing demand patterns. Case studies of successful SRE implementations in capacity planning demonstrate the practical benefits of this approach, including improved resource utilization, cost savings, and enhanced system reliability. The findings underscore that adopting an SRE-driven capacity planning strategy enables organizations to achieve optimal resource allocation, reduce operational overhead, and maintain high levels of performance and availability.
How to Cite This Article
Chisom Elizabeth Alozie, Joshua Idowu Akerele, Eunice Kamau, Teemu Myllynen (2024). Capacity Planning in Cloud Computing: A Site Reliability Engineering Approach to Optimizing Resource Allocation . International Journal of Management and Organizational Research (IJMOR), 3(1), 49-61. DOI: https://doi.org/10.54660/IJMOR.2024.3.1.49-61